Prototype development of AN 8mm-band two dimensional Interferometric Synthetic Aperture Radiometer

Research output: Chapter in Book/Report/Conference proceedingConference contributionpeer-review

Abstract

A prototype of 8mm band two dimensional Intererometric Synthetic Aperture Radiometer (InSARad) has been developed in the Electromagnetics Laboratory of BeiHang University. It consists of a Y-shaped antenna array with 24 antenna/receiver elements, a FPGA based 1bit/2levels digital cross-correlation unit and a data processing subsystem. The primary testing and imaging experiments have been carried out, and the initial results are encouraging. The instrument overview, calibration method, and preliminary imaging results are presented in this paper.
